Neighborhood Overview
Nestled in the thriving city of Ankeny, Iowa, Prairie Ridge Sports Complex is strategically located within the greater Des Moines metropolitan area. Its siting offers convenient access from major roadways, making it a central hub for sports events. The complex is easily reachable via I-35, with exits directing you to local arteries that lead to Nw Ash Drive. Parking is abundant and well-organized on-site, designed to accommodate large influxes of visitors during peak tournament weekends. For those flying in, Des Moines International Airport (DSM) is approximately a 20-30 minute drive, depending on traffic. Public transportation options are limited directly to the complex, so rideshares or personal vehicles are the most common modes of arrival. It's wise to plan your arrival at least 30-45 minutes before game times, especially on Saturdays, to account for potential traffic and the time needed to find parking and navigate the extensive facility grounds. Consider utilizing navigation apps that provide real-time traffic updates to avoid unexpected delays along your route into Ankeny.
Where to Stay
Ankeny features several hotel clusters, with a significant number of accommodations located within a few miles of Prairie Ridge Sports Complex, particularly along the main commercial corridors. Many teams and families opt for hotels along Corporate Center Drive or within the town center, offering a balance of convenience and dining options. While the immediate vicinity of the complex is primarily sports-focused, the nearby commercial zones provide a range of lodging, from budget-friendly motels to mid-range hotels. Some guests may prefer staying closer to downtown Des Moines for more entertainment and dining variety, though this adds to the commute time. Booking accommodations well in advance is strongly recommended, especially during the spring and summer months when tournaments are frequent. Utilizing map filters that show proximity to the sports complex can help narrow down options, and reading recent reviews can provide insights into which hotels are most popular with sports-visiting families. Flexible dates, if possible, can also sometimes unlock better rates and availability during busy event weekends.

Tournament Day Flow
Check-In & Warm-Up
Begin your game day by arriving at Prairie Ridge Sports Complex with ample time, ideally 45 minutes before your scheduled start. This buffer allows for parking, finding your assigned field or court, and a relaxed check-in process with tournament organizers. Utilize the designated warm-up areas or open spaces near your field to get your players focused and ready. Familiarize yourselves with the complex layout, noting the location of restrooms and water fountains. Having your team’s gear organized and accessible will streamline the pre-game preparations, ensuring everyone is set for the initial whistle.
Mid-Day Regroup
Between games or during breaks, the complex offers various spots for your team to regroup. Open grassy areas are perfect for setting up lawn chairs and pop-up tents, providing shade and a central meeting point. Families can gather to share snacks and refreshments, review game footage, or simply relax. It’s a good time to strategize for upcoming matches, allow players to rehydrate, and for coaches to provide feedback. If downtime extends, a short drive to Ankeny’s town center can offer more substantial meal options or a change of scenery before returning for the next event.
Wrap-Up & Departure
As your team’s final game concludes, take a moment to gather your belongings and ensure no personal items are left behind on the field or in common areas. Allow for a brief team debrief or celebration, depending on the outcome, before beginning your departure. Be patient when exiting the parking lots, as traffic can be heavy immediately after major events conclude. Consider waiting a few minutes for the initial rush to subside or have a designated meeting spot away from the main thoroughfares for your group. Planning your route out of Ankeny in advance can also help ensure a smooth journey home or to your next destination.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ters in Ankeny are cold, with average daily temperatures often hovering around freezing or below. Snowfall is common, which can lead to canceled or postponed outdoor events. Visitors should pack heavy coats, thermal layers, hats, and gloves. Indoor activities or alternative event scheduling might be necessary during severe winter weather.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ings fluctuating temperatures, from chilly mornings to pleasantly warm afternoons, and an increased chance of rain. Light jackets and layers are recommended. As summer approaches, temperatures begin to climb steadily, making hydration crucial. Be prepared for both sunny days and potential spring showers when planning outdoor activities.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er in Ankeny is typically hot and humid, with average highs in the high 80s and occasional days reaching into the 90s. Lightweight, breathable clothing, sunblock, hats, and plenty of water are essential. Outdoor events require careful scheduling to avoid the peak heat of the afternoon.
Fall season
Fall offers a welcome respite from summer heat, with crisp air and comfortable temperatures, especially in September and October. Days are often sunny and mild, perfect for outdoor sports. However, evenings can become cool, so packing a jacket or sweater is advisable. Fall colors add a scenic beauty to the region.
Rain & snow
Rain can occur year-round, though it's more frequent in spring and summer. Thunderstorms can develop quickly. Snow is common from late November through March. Event organizers will monitor weather closely, and some games or practices may be delayed or rescheduled due to inclement conditions. Always check official event updates for potential weather-related changes.
